Subject: DR drill Thursday — Marlowe schema registry

New folks: Thursday we simulate total loss of the Marlowe event schema registry. You'll restore from the cold snapshot, replay the compatibility log, and verify producers on the Tidemark bus reconnect cleanly. Bring your laptop; no prep needed otherwise. During restore, the sealed backup archive will ask for the recovery passphrase noted below.

recovery phrase for fajeg-kawep: druix-gorius-briax-ulaeth-fraox-lammir-pelox-jormir-pelwyn-julir

Step 4 — Deploying the Gustline fan-out service. Once the alert-router canary has run clean for 30 minutes, promote the fan-out build to the full region set. The fan-out pushes severe-weather notices to roughly 200k subscribers, so watch queue lag on the Brindlemoor dashboard during rollout. Rollback is a single revert of the routing flag; no data migration is involved. The deploy tooling requires a signed manifest before it will schedule pods. Generate the manifest, then sign it using the deploy key below.

signing key of bajop-hahag = bky13_yLSJStjSXhzxg

## Replag Alarm: build provenance

Hey plugin authors — the Replag read-replica lag alarm ships as a signed bundle from the Ostwind build farm. If your plugin behaves differently across environments, first confirm you're targeting the same alarm build, since threshold defaults can shift between releases. Every bundle carries an embedded provenance stamp you can read via the inspect subcommand. Don't hardcode thresholds against unverified builds. The current stable stamp is recorded just below.

session token of kagup-hahaf = htk3_2b8